As more and more people turn to the internet to buy or adopt pets, it’s important to be aware of pet scam websites like Chowsdiary.com. These scams often involve fraudsters advertising Chow Chow puppy for sale, often at low prices or with a sad story attached, and then asking for payment for delivery or shipping. However, the pet is never delivered because the puppy you thought you were buying was actually a photograph of a pet stolen from the internet. To avoid falling victim to these scams, it’s important to educate yourself on the warning signs and take steps to protect yourself.

Can I trust chowsdiary.com reviews?

Chowsdiary.com may have multiple good reviews online but can you trust them? The simple answer is “No”.

When a criminal creates a scam website like Chowsdiary.com they will also create fake reviews on their actual website. It is not uncommon for them to have a page devoted to these fake reviews. If you search for the text of the review you will often find identical reviews on other scam websites.

Scammers will also create fake reviews on Facebook, TrustPilot as well as any other review websites that allow unvalidated reviews.

How long has Chowsdiary.com existed?

When considering doing business with Chowsdiary.com, it’s important to be aware of red flags that indicate that the company is not legitimate. One red flag is the age of the website’s domain registration. In the case of Chowsdiary.com, a quick check of the WHOIS record shows that the domain was only registered 5 days ago, on the 17 of August 2023. Additionally, the expiration date of the domain registration is in in 1 year which is August 2024. This short expiration date is a strong indication that the website or company is not trustworthy. Additionally, it’s important to verify the information provided on the website, such as the company’s history, to ensure that the information the website is accurate to the WHOIS information

Where are Chowsdiary.com located?

It can be difficult to accurately determine the location of Chowsdiary.com. Scammers may claim to be located in one location, but in reality, they may be located in a different location entirely. This can be used to scam individuals out of money, such as by charging for pet transportation services.
To protect yourself, it is important to verify the location of a domain through reliable sources before conducting any transactions.
